Where is Hospedaria Frangaria, Faro?
Where is Hospedaria Frangaria, Faro located?
Hospedaria Frangaria, Faro, Hospedaria Frangaria, Faro, Portugal (approx. 37.03432°, -7.96276°)
Where is Hospedaria Frangaria, Faro on the map?
Hospedaria Frangaria, Faro - Faro
{"latitude":37.03432,"longitude":-7.96276,"title":"Hospedaria Frangaria, Faro"}